Podiatry

Podiatry is the branch of medicine related to the diagnosis and treatment of disorders of the foot, ankle, and lower leg. Doctors of Podiatric Medicine (DPM) are qualified specialists and surgeons trained to diagnosis and treat conditions affecting the foot, ankle, and lower leg resulting from disease or injury.
